What Makes SBI Quant Fund Stand Out in 2025?
I’ve been exploring different mutual fund options recently, and one name that stood out after some 20 characters of browsing was the SBI Quant Fund. Unlike traditional mutual funds managed actively by fund managers, this one relies on a quantitative model to make investment decisions.

This means the fund picks stocks based on pre-defined rules and algorithms, which helps remove emotional bias. I’m curious to know how this model performs over time compared to human-managed funds.
